    BARKIN’ MAD ULTRA 2026

    Is a walk or run to help support Aus Hair of the Dog Resuce Inc. There are the following distances: 2km, 5km, 10km, 20km and 50km.

    WHAT IS THE BARKIN’ MAD ULTRA?

    For the third year running, we bring you the Barkin Mad Ultra. What better way to spend a weekend than running with your best friend on beautiful native forest trails.

    YOU DO NOT Need a Dog to Enter!

    The Barkin’ Mad Ultra 2026, bought to you by Aus Hair of the Dog Inc., is an ultrarunning festival that celebrates the human animal bond. Dogs running to save dogs. Ultrarunners, let alone trail runners, are a different breed of people. Often the best running companions are those of the canine persuasion.

    This event welcomes 400+ runners and walkers to challenge themselves and their four legged friends to collectively raise $30,000+ to support the work done by the Aus Hair of the Dog Inc. and educate on the predicament of the Baw Baw Shire dog shelter.

    WHY?

    Aus Hair of the Dog Rescue Inc. is a Victorian based rescue that is dedicated to the rescue, rehabilitation, and rehoming of dogs. Here are a just a few reasons the Barkin' Mad Ultra was established:

    • Funding to house rescue dogs as they wait for their FurEver homes

    • Create new economies for local communities

    • Get more people into wild places

    • Enhance the human animal bond

    We have the chance to help make positive pawprints for change!

    DETAILS?

    Where: Rokeby Recreation Reserve

    Date: 3rd and 4th October 2026

    Races:

    Saturday:

    6:00 am – 50 km Race Start

    8:30 am – 20 km Race Start

    9:00 am – 10 km Race Start

    9:30 am – 5 km Race Start

    10:00 am – 10 km Walk Start

    12:00 pm - Guest Speaker in Rokeby Hall

    Sunday:

    9:00 am – 2 km Trail walk for the Dogs

    Capacity: 400 participants/ dogs

    Entry: $35 / 2 km walk; $50 / 5 km run, $50 / 10 km walk; $75 / 10 km run; $120 / 20 km run; $275 / 50 km run

    Fundraising: In 2025 we raised $18,000, lets lift the bar in 2026!

    Cardinia Fun Run & Walk 2027


    Cardinia Fun Run and Walk is back in 2027!

    We are thrilled to once again be able to hold the popular 5km run & 10km Run and 5km Walk on Sunday 28th February 2027!

    The 2.5km Colour Run was a huge success and will be back for the 2027 event!

    Take part in the Cardinia Fun Run and Walk and raise funds for the Cardinia Community Foundation to support vulnerable members of our community.

    It will be held at Deep Creek Reserve Pakenham, the track flows through reserve wetlands alongside the golf course and the iconic award-winning all access park & playground.

    We welcome runners of all abilities to get laced up, run or walk your best and have fun doing it!

    ORDER OF EVENTS:

    Week of Monday 23rd February

    Bib & T-Shirt collection opens at Cardinia Life, 4-6 Olympic Way, Pakenham (Monday 22/2 to Friday 26/2, staffed hours)

    Sunday 28th February

    7:00am - Bib & T-Shirt collection available on day of the event

    8:00am - 10km Run

    9:15am - 5km Run

    10:00am - 2.5km Kids Colour Run

    10:15am - 5km Walk - Prams & dogs welcome

    This is a family event; the whole family is welcome:

    • All children must be supervised by an adult guardian

    • Dogs are welcome to spectate and participate in the 5km walk, but must be on a leash

    'Make a Move, Make a Difference'
